METAIRIE, La. — Replacing Alvin Kamara will be even harder for the New Orleans Saints on Sunday after their running backs room was ruled out following the star player’s positive test for COVID-19.
Backups Latavius Murray and Dwayne Washington and fullback Michael Burton were placed on the reserve/COVID-19 list Saturday and are out against the Carolina Panthers. Running backs coach Joel Thomas also will not travel for or coach in the game.
